    The workout :
    Pounds both hands -15 seconds each
    Fingertips both hands -15 seconds each
    Pound crossover -15 seconds
    Quick pound crossover -15 seconds
    Joke pound both hands -15 seconds each
    Joke crossover -15 seconds
    Pound and through -15 seconds
    Just through -15 seconds
    Just behind back -15 seconds
    Pound turn, pound turn through same foot both hands -5 reps
    V cross, then half v cross between legs -5 reps
    Pound in n out then 2 recovery dribbles -4 reps each hand
    In n out then cross -6 reps (short steps)
    In n out then through -6 reps
    1 in n out 1 dribble then under drag -2 or 3 left, 2 or 3 right.
    Same thing previously but after the drag bring ball to pocket hand and take 2 pounds from there 2 or 3 each hand

      Hey can you suggest something for beginners

    • @KobeMonroe
      @KobeMonroe 9 месяцев назад

      The pounds are a good way for beginners to get the ball on a string. V dribbles in and out crossovers all stationary til you get really good at it. Between the legs and behind the back as well then work on combos stationary. I highly recommend putting a plastic bag on your ball so you don’t have as much grip or spin. That’s a great start.
